在Android中,SharedPreferences用于存储和检索轻量级的键值对数据。为了避免不同组件或模块之间的冲突,您可以采取以下措施:
String uniqueKey = "your_unique_key";
SharedPreferences sharedPreferences = getSharedPreferences("YourSharedPreferencesName", MODE_PRIVATE);
SharedPreferences.Editor editor = sharedPreferences.edit();
editor.putString(uniqueKey, "your_value");
editor.apply();
String uniqueFileName = "your_module_name_shared_preferences";
SharedPreferences sharedPreferences = getSharedPreferences(uniqueFileName, MODE_PRIVATE);
SharedPreferences sharedPreferences = getSharedPreferences("YourSharedPreferencesName", MODE_PRIVATE);
MODE_PRIVATE
模式。这样可以确保其他应用程序无法访问您的SharedPreferences数据。SharedPreferences sharedPreferences = getSharedPreferences("YourSharedPreferencesName", MODE_PRIVATE);
遵循以上建议,可以有效地避免在Android应用程序中使用SharedPreferences时发生冲突。